1. Clover
Clover offers a highly customizable POS system that serves various businesses, from retail to restaurants. Clover is another mobile-based platform currently supported by Android. Clover makes it easy to accept transactions, organize inventory, and manage employees. Clover is popular among small to medium-sized businesses. The best and worst thing about Clover is that it can be purchased through many different resellers and supported payment processors. Its platform stands out for the flexibility it offers through its extensive app market. It also supports online ordering, customer loyalty programs, and inventory management.
Key Features of Clover
- Return & exchange processing
- Bulk editing and detailed filtering tools
- Expanded payment options
- Offline payment processing
2. Shopify POS
Shopify POS is a comprehensive point-of-sale solution designed for retailers who prioritize their online presence. Its capabilities make it a great choice for stores that sell in-store and online. Shopify POS is designed for retailers who manage both online and brick-and-mortar stores. This retail point-of-sale system also has an ecosystem of more than 8,000 integrations. Shopify POS seamlessly connects with any tech stack, making it easy to get started and tailor the platform to your specific business needs. The POS also lets you analyze sales performance across team members, helping you to drive up revenue by identifying and rewarding top sellers in brick-and-mortar stores.
Key Features of Shopify POS
- Real-time shipping rates and updates
- Demand forecasting
- Attribute sales for commissions
- Native email marketing

4. Vend
Vend is web-based and iPad retail point-of-sale, inventory & customer loyalty software trusted by thousands of stores worldwide. Vend is cloud based subscription point of sale software for retailers. A beautifully designed and responsive point-of-sale that works on an iPad or any device, Vend lets you accept payments, sell products, then track and report in real-time on sales, stock and staff performance across one or many stores. As the software is easy to use, comes with inventory management features, and has a great loyalty program. Vend does not offer its own payment processing service and its pricing may be inaccessible for smaller businesses.
Key Features of Vend
- Transfers of stocks
- Demand forecasting
- Split tenders
- Store credit and returns

6. Revel
Revel Systems is the leading flexible cloud-based point-of-sale (POS) platform built for multi-location growth. Revel Systems offers a feature-rich POS platform that’s the best for many businesses, from restaurants to retail. Its backend system is specifically designed to scale businesses with rising operational needs. A custom-built Revel solution will meet the needs of midsize and large retailers with multiple locations. The cloud-native Revel POS system provides resilience to marketplace changes, ensuring businesses can scale with ease, diversify revenue streams, and deliver a better customer experience. Inventory management tools connect in-store and e-commerce channels to provide real-time inventory data.
Key Features of Revel
- Offline mode of payment
- A suite of intelligent reports
- Inventory tracking in real-time
- Management of cash
7. Lightspeed
Lightspeed supports businesses of all shapes and sizes, including multi-site retail locations and restaurants. Lightspeed is a comprehensive retail platform designed to help enterprise and larger retailers maximize efficiency, manage multiple locations, and scale their businesses. Its system is cloud and browser-based, and it has an iOS app. They offer inventory management, reporting, payment processing, online sales, and powerful technical support. The system is easy to use and scalable. The customer management system within Lightspeed Retail is equally powerful, facilitating the creation of customer profiles, tracking loyalty points, and executing personalized marketing campaigns.
Key Features of Lightspeed
- Lightspeed’s features include:
- Tags for inventory that can be customized
- Bulk breakdowns and bundling of items
- Tracking code assignments

10. Erply
Erply is a versatile POS solution designed for retail businesses with multiple outlets. ERPLY includes a customer database that can include information such as sales history, store credit, contact information and social media details. This way, you can have uniformity and efficiency across all locations. It also offers capabilities for employee management and a loyalty program. ERPLY’s POS includes functionalities such as suspend sale, void and return purchases, product lookup, time-controlled promotions, sales commission and support for multiple stores and registers.
Key Features of Erply
- Access Controls/Permissions
- Accounting Integration
- Activity Dashboard
- Automatic Re-ordering
